Evaluation Visit to Na-6 Affiliated Units, 30 May – 03 June 2022

A SEEBRIG HQ Evaluation Team, led by the Commander, Brigadier General Evangelos MITROUTSIKOS, conducted an evaluation visit to Na-6 SEEBRIG affiliated units from 30th of May to 3rd of June 2022, according to SEEBRIG HQ Annual Plan for 2022.

On 31st of May 2022, the 353rd Engineer Company, the affiliated Platoon from the 349th Recconaissance Company and the Transportation Platoon, all located in Constanta, were evaluated by SEEBRIG HQ Evaluation Team. First, the Commander of 9th Mechanized Brigade – the higher echelon of the affiliated units – subunits – together with the 341st Infantry Battalion Commander, the Engineer and Recconaissance Company Commanders and the Transportation Platoon Leader welcomed the delegation and delivered presentations of their unit and subunits. Subsequently, the Evaluation Team moved to Topraisar, home of 341st Infantry Battalion, where, in the Training Range, it reviewed the troops, the equipment and the vehicles and observed the actions of the troops conducting a dynamic demonstration of their capabilities in the training field, relevant to PSO.

On 2nd of June 2022, the SEEBRIG HQ Evaluation Team visited the training facilities of the Romanian Armed Forces in Dobrogea that are used by the 9th Mechanized Brigade for its training activities. Starting with the facilities from Babadag Training Area, continuing with the National Training Center in Capul Midia and the visit was concluded in Constanta Military Harbor with a tour of the installations.

On 3rd of June 2022, SEEBRIG Commander conducted an official visit to Na-6 Land Forces, where he met the Deputy Chief of Land Forces Staff, Brigadier General Dorin TOMA. During the meeting were emphasized once again the importance of cooperation, the role of SEEBRIG and the good neighbourly relations.

The evaluation visit was an opportunity for SEEBRIG HQ leadership and staff to familiarize themselves with the capabilities, training standards, facilities, equipment and weaponry systems of affiliated units from Na-6 and to strengthen the relationship with their personnel and key leaders.
